To be sure that you get the correct answer, I would recommend that you multiply out all 4 expressions (A through D).
A quick way to get to the answer on this problem is to realize that x^2 + 9 does not have a middle "Axi" term. Therefore, the "Axi" terms will need to add up to zero. You will see that only occurs with option D because 3xi - 3xi = 0. Therefore, D is the correct answer.
Multiplying each out to show the full work -
A: (x + 3i) ^ 2 = (x + 3i) * (x + 3i) = x^2 + x3i + x3i + 9(i^2) = x^2 + 6xi - 9
B: (x + 3i) * (x - 6i) = x^2 + 3xi - 6xi - 18(i^2) = x^2 - 3xi + 18
C: (x - 3i) ^ 2 = (x - 3i) * (x - 3i) = x^2 - 3xi - 3xi + 9(i^2) = x^2 - 6xi + 9
D: (x + 3i) * (x - 3i) = x^2 + 3xi - 3xi - 9(i^2) = x^2 + 9
D is the correct answer.
